Abstract

Exercise is very beneficial to our health but evidence show that intense training and heavy exercises out by fortitude athletes can cause skeletal muscle damage, which is known as muscle fatigue. For athletes, muscle fatigue is perhaps one of the major causes of degradation in their performance. There are various methods to monitor the muscle fatigue, of which surface electromyography is an important one. In this research work, a system is proposed to monitor muscle fatigue continuously and transmit the data wirelessly to a handheld portable device using RF module. A threshold point is set by calculating the average mean and in case of any danger a notification will be given by the device indicating onset of fatigue.
